Summary0000064: RAID support?
DescriptionI have 2 * Seagate baracuda 80 GB ST380021A that are in RAID mode. But i cant find them in the config page?

)i see harddrive 1-7, 9-11 but nr 8 is missing)

It's normal that two drives in RAID mode are not shown by SpeedFan. SpeedFan queries Windows for Physical Hard Drives. Two RAID drives are not a physical one. Some drivers, though, try to return some info based on some criteria (the S.M.A.R.T. data from the first one, or, may be, from the worst one, or...). In such a case SpeedFan shows some data.
This is not a SpeedFan bug, nor it is a bug somewhere else. It is simply the consequence of a RAID setup.
